Labette 70, Coffeyville 68 |
| Labette's Wintonia Hart's jumper with 1.4 seconds
remaining in regulation lifted the Labette Cardinals to a 70-68 win over
Coffeyville on Saturday night in Parsons, Kansas. The Red Ravens
trailed by as many 14 midway through the second half before rallying to
take the lead late in regulation. The teams exchanged leads several
times in the last three minutes of the game and were tied 68-68 with just
under a minute remaining, setting up Hart's heroics. Breanna Link led Labette with 20 points and eight rebounds and Hart added 16 points and eight rebounds. Joiceline Thesing hit double-figures with 10 points. For the Lady Ravens, Andrea Dill scored 17 points and Whitnee Miller added 15. The Lady Ravens dropped to 11-5 overall and to 3-1 in conference play with the loss. The Lady Ravens are back home Wednesday for a 6 p.m. game against Kansas City.
